Transaction 57a901abd33c66d51f3790aa955bb94c548e9318e0462d95dee4c68fee2943ac
2 Input
2 Outputs
- 57a901abd33c66d51f3790aa955bb94c548e9318e0462d95dee4c68fee2943ac:0
- 57a901abd33c66d51f3790aa955bb94c548e9318e0462d95dee4c68fee2943ac:1
value 1908157
address 1ghpK71jR5q3X9JrBnvmC6LYmMTdqjjMw
value 50150
address 1HPbnuAbEBEsFQf4qCMdqS6EcHLr7doiMC